PROVIDENCE


"Why did papa have appendicitis and have to pay the doctor a thousand

dollars, Mama?"



"It was God's will, dear."



"And was it because God was mad at papa or pleased with the

doctor?"--_Life_.





There's a certain minister whose duties sometimes call him out of the

city. He has always arranged for some one of his parishioners to keep

company with his wife and little daughter during these absences.

Recently, however, he was called away so suddenly that he had no

opportunity of providing a guardian.



The wife was very brave during the early evening, but after dark had

fallen her courage began to fail. She stayed up with her little girl

till there was no excuse for staying any longer and then took her

upstairs to bed.



"Now go to sleep, Dearie," she said. "Don't be afraid. God will

protect you."



"Yes, Mother," answered the little girl, "that'll be all right

tonight, but next time let's make better arrangements."
